The test cross ab/ab x Ab/aB is performed. The following number of progeny of each genotype are obtained: 87 AaBb, 409 Aabb, 390 aaBb, 114 aabb.

What is the approximate distance (in map units) between the two genes in question?

A. 25 centiMorgans (CM)
B. 20cM
C. 15 cM
D. 10 cM
E. 5 cM

Add all those values:

\[87+409+390+114=1000\]

Add AaBb and aabb:

\[87+114\]

Recombinant Frequency: \[\frac{201}{1000} = 0.201 \times 100% = 20.1%\]

Therefore, the distance between the two genes are 20.1 mu
